aboutsummaryrefslogtreecommitdiff
path: root/graphics/truevision
diff options
context:
space:
mode:
authorYing-Chieh Liao <ijliao@FreeBSD.org>2002-03-12 07:28:30 +0000
committerYing-Chieh Liao <ijliao@FreeBSD.org>2002-03-12 07:28:30 +0000
commit20369ae60dbf3d725922fb3e2dba7474ffb4709a (patch)
tree1a7bc977189cd4729f137558e2973759349cbaa4 /graphics/truevision
parent94a722860712952c838e13210414b8b787c192c6 (diff)
downloadports-20369ae60dbf3d725922fb3e2dba7474ffb4709a.tar.gz
ports-20369ae60dbf3d725922fb3e2dba7474ffb4709a.zip
Notes
Diffstat (limited to 'graphics/truevision')
-rw-r--r--graphics/truevision/Makefile33
-rw-r--r--graphics/truevision/distinfo1
-rw-r--r--graphics/truevision/pkg-comment1
-rw-r--r--graphics/truevision/pkg-descr21
-rw-r--r--graphics/truevision/pkg-plist122
5 files changed, 178 insertions, 0 deletions
diff --git a/graphics/truevision/Makefile b/graphics/truevision/Makefile
new file mode 100644
index 000000000000..485464e93b17
--- /dev/null
+++ b/graphics/truevision/Makefile
@@ -0,0 +1,33 @@
+# ex:ts=8
+# Ports collection makefile for: truevision
+# Date created: Mar 12, 2002
+# Whom: ijliao
+#
+# $FreeBSD$
+#
+
+PORTNAME= truevision
+PORTVERSION= 0.3.10
+CATEGORIES= graphics
+MASTER_SITES= ${MASTER_SITE_SOURCEFORGE}
+MASTER_SITE_SUBDIR= ${PORTNAME}
+
+MAINTAINER= ports@FreeBSD.org
+
+LIB_DEPENDS= gtkgl:${PORTSDIR}/x11-toolkits/gtkglarea
+
+USE_X_PREFIX= yes
+USE_MESA= yes
+USE_GTK= yes
+USE_GNOME= yes
+GNU_CONFIGURE= yes
+CFLAGS+= ${PTHREAD_FLAGS}
+CONFIGURE_ENV= LDFLAGS="${PTHREAD_LIBS}"
+USE_GMAKE= yes
+
+post-patch:
+ @${PERL} -pi -e "s,Bison ,Bison,g" ${WRKSRC}/configure
+ @${PERL} -pi -e "s,-lgthread,-lgthread12,g ; \
+ s,-lpthread,${PTHREAD_LIBS},g" ${WRKSRC}/src/Makefile.in
+
+.include <bsd.port.mk>
diff --git a/graphics/truevision/distinfo b/graphics/truevision/distinfo
new file mode 100644
index 000000000000..21f204362366
--- /dev/null
+++ b/graphics/truevision/distinfo
@@ -0,0 +1 @@
+MD5 (truevision-0.3.10.tar.gz) = 260acc07ffb0943554816eb47d4be88b
diff --git a/graphics/truevision/pkg-comment b/graphics/truevision/pkg-comment
new file mode 100644
index 000000000000..c93832715bc5
--- /dev/null
+++ b/graphics/truevision/pkg-comment
@@ -0,0 +1 @@
+The GNOME 3D modeler
diff --git a/graphics/truevision/pkg-descr b/graphics/truevision/pkg-descr
new file mode 100644
index 000000000000..3c829c9d3252
--- /dev/null
+++ b/graphics/truevision/pkg-descr
@@ -0,0 +1,21 @@
+Truevision is a 3D modeler for Gnome. It is still in developpement, so not
+really stable and quitte not usable yet.
+
+Feature :
+ - create some objects :
+ - finite solid primitives : box, sphere, cone, cylinder, torus,
+ heightfield, superellipsoid
+ - finit patch primitive : disc
+ - infinite solid primitive : plane
+ - lights : point, cylindrical, spot, area
+ - csg operators : union, merge, intersection, difference
+ - athmospherics : background, skysphere, media, fog
+ - manipulate them ( rotate, scale, translate ... )
+ - manipulate and edit the camera.
+ - render the scene with the multithreaded povray frontend.
+ - create and edit materials ( exept slope maps ), with preview in editor.
+ - output the scene to povray.
+ - save and load scenes, objects, materials.
+ - save materials with preview in material library.
+
+WWW: http://truevision.sourceforge.net/
diff --git a/graphics/truevision/pkg-plist b/graphics/truevision/pkg-plist
new file mode 100644
index 000000000000..13bf8a2a0933
--- /dev/null
+++ b/graphics/truevision/pkg-plist
@@ -0,0 +1,122 @@
+bin/truevision
+share/gnome/pixmaps/truevision/create_icon.png
+share/gnome/pixmaps/truevision/lock.xpm
+share/gnome/pixmaps/truevision/mapedit_cursor.xpm
+share/gnome/pixmaps/truevision/move_icon.png
+share/gnome/pixmaps/truevision/nopreview.xpm
+share/gnome/pixmaps/truevision/object_bkgd.xpm
+share/gnome/pixmaps/truevision/object_box.xpm
+share/gnome/pixmaps/truevision/object_camera.xpm
+share/gnome/pixmaps/truevision/object_cone.xpm
+share/gnome/pixmaps/truevision/object_csg.xpm
+share/gnome/pixmaps/truevision/object_cylinder.xpm
+share/gnome/pixmaps/truevision/object_default.xpm
+share/gnome/pixmaps/truevision/object_default2.xpm
+share/gnome/pixmaps/truevision/object_diff.xpm
+share/gnome/pixmaps/truevision/object_disc.xpm
+share/gnome/pixmaps/truevision/object_fog.xpm
+share/gnome/pixmaps/truevision/object_hf.xpm
+share/gnome/pixmaps/truevision/object_inter.xpm
+share/gnome/pixmaps/truevision/object_light.xpm
+share/gnome/pixmaps/truevision/object_merge.xpm
+share/gnome/pixmaps/truevision/object_plane.xpm
+share/gnome/pixmaps/truevision/object_sphere.xpm
+share/gnome/pixmaps/truevision/object_superellipsoid.xpm
+share/gnome/pixmaps/truevision/object_torus.xpm
+share/gnome/pixmaps/truevision/object_union.xpm
+share/gnome/pixmaps/truevision/object_visible.xpm
+share/gnome/pixmaps/truevision/render.xpm
+share/gnome/pixmaps/truevision/rotate_icon.png
+share/gnome/pixmaps/truevision/scale_icon.png
+share/gnome/pixmaps/truevision/select_icon.png
+share/gnome/pixmaps/truevision/splash.png
+share/gnome/pixmaps/truevision/trackball_icon.png
+share/gnome/pixmaps/truevision/uscale_icon.png
+share/gnome/pixmaps/truevision/view_maximize.png
+share/gnome/pixmaps/truevision/view_menu.png
+share/gnome/pixmaps/truevision/view_restore.png
+share/gnome/pixmaps/truevision/view_rolldown.png
+share/gnome/pixmaps/truevision/view_rollup.png
+share/gnome/pixmaps/truevision/warning.xpm
+@dirrm share/gnome/pixmaps/truevision
+share/gnome/truevision/materials/Effects/Fire1.tvm
+share/gnome/truevision/materials/Finish/dull.tvm
+share/gnome/truevision/materials/Finish/luminous.tvm
+share/gnome/truevision/materials/Finish/mirror.tvm
+share/gnome/truevision/materials/Finish/phong_dull.tvm
+share/gnome/truevision/materials/Finish/phong_glossy.tvm
+share/gnome/truevision/materials/Finish/phong_shiny.tvm
+share/gnome/truevision/materials/Finish/shiny.tvm
+share/gnome/truevision/materials/Glass/Acrylic.tvm
+share/gnome/truevision/materials/Glass/Amber.tvm
+share/gnome/truevision/materials/Glass/Crystal.tvm
+share/gnome/truevision/materials/Glass/DarkGreen.tvm
+share/gnome/truevision/materials/Glass/Glass.tvm
+share/gnome/truevision/materials/Glass/Ruby.tvm
+share/gnome/truevision/materials/Glass/Vicks.tvm
+share/gnome/truevision/materials/Metals/Brass/Brass1A.tvm
+share/gnome/truevision/materials/Metals/Brass/Brass1B.tvm
+share/gnome/truevision/materials/Metals/Brass/Brass1C.tvm
+share/gnome/truevision/materials/Metals/Brass/Brass1D.tvm
+share/gnome/truevision/materials/Metals/Chrome/Chrome1A.tvm
+share/gnome/truevision/materials/Metals/Chrome/Chrome1B.tvm
+share/gnome/truevision/materials/Metals/Chrome/Chrome1C.tvm
+share/gnome/truevision/materials/Metals/Chrome/Chrome1D.tvm
+share/gnome/truevision/materials/Metals/Chrome/Chrome1E.tvm
+share/gnome/truevision/materials/Metals/Copper/Copper_1A.tvm
+share/gnome/truevision/materials/Metals/Copper/Copper_1B.tvm
+share/gnome/truevision/materials/Metals/Copper/Copper_1C.tvm
+share/gnome/truevision/materials/Metals/Copper/Copper_1D.tvm
+share/gnome/truevision/materials/Metals/Copper/Copper_1E.tvm
+share/gnome/truevision/materials/Metals/Golds/Gold_1A.tvm
+share/gnome/truevision/materials/Metals/Golds/Gold_1B.tvm
+share/gnome/truevision/materials/Metals/Golds/Gold_1C.tvm
+share/gnome/truevision/materials/Metals/Golds/Gold_1D.tvm
+share/gnome/truevision/materials/Metals/Golds/Gold_1E.tvm
+share/gnome/truevision/materials/Skies/S_cloud1.tvm
+share/gnome/truevision/materials/Skies/S_cloud2.tvm
+share/gnome/truevision/materials/Skies/S_cloud3.tvm
+share/gnome/truevision/materials/Skies/T_cloud1.tvm
+share/gnome/truevision/materials/Skies/T_cloud2.tvm
+share/gnome/truevision/materials/Skies/blue_sky_clouds.tvm
+share/gnome/truevision/materials/Skies/blue_sky_clouds2.tvm
+share/gnome/truevision/materials/Skies/brightblue_sky_clouds.tvm
+share/gnome/truevision/materials/Skies/clouds.tvm
+share/gnome/truevision/materials/Stars/starfield1.tvm
+share/gnome/truevision/materials/Stars/starfield2.tvm
+share/gnome/truevision/materials/Stones/T_Stone25.tvm
+share/gnome/truevision/materials/Stones/T_Stone26.tvm
+share/gnome/truevision/materials/Stones/T_Stone27.tvm
+share/gnome/truevision/materials/Stones/agate_blue.tvm
+share/gnome/truevision/materials/Stones/alabaster_pink.tvm
+share/gnome/truevision/materials/Stones/granit1_black.tvm
+share/gnome/truevision/materials/Stones/granite1.tvm
+share/gnome/truevision/materials/Stones/granite2.tvm
+share/gnome/truevision/materials/Stones/marble1.tvm
+share/gnome/truevision/materials/Stones/marble2.tvm
+share/gnome/truevision/materials/Stones/marble3.tvm
+share/gnome/truevision/materials/Stones/marble_A.tvm
+share/gnome/truevision/materials/Stones/marble_B.tvm
+share/gnome/truevision/materials/Stones/marble_blood.tvm
+share/gnome/truevision/materials/Stones/marble_red.tvm
+share/gnome/truevision/materials/Stones/marble_white.tvm
+share/gnome/truevision/materials/Woods/Golden_Oak.tvm
+share/gnome/truevision/materials/Woods/Soft_Pine.tvm
+share/gnome/truevision/materials/Woods/dmfwood6.tvm
+share/gnome/truevision/materials/Woods/mahogany.tvm
+@dirrm share/gnome/truevision/materials/Effects
+@dirrm share/gnome/truevision/materials/Finish
+@dirrm share/gnome/truevision/materials/Glass
+@dirrm share/gnome/truevision/materials/Metals/Brass
+@dirrm share/gnome/truevision/materials/Metals/Chrome
+@dirrm share/gnome/truevision/materials/Metals/Copper
+@dirrm share/gnome/truevision/materials/Metals/Golds
+@dirrm share/gnome/truevision/materials/Metals
+@dirrm share/gnome/truevision/materials/Skies
+@dirrm share/gnome/truevision/materials/Stars
+@dirrm share/gnome/truevision/materials/Stones
+@dirrm share/gnome/truevision/materials/Woods
+@dirrm share/gnome/truevision/materials
+@dirrm share/gnome/truevision
+share/gnome/locale/de/LC_MESSAGES/truevision.mo
+share/gnome/locale/fr/LC_MESSAGES/truevision.mo